China's Air Pollution Levels Rebound With COVID-19 Lockdowns Lifted

NASA and European Space Agency data shows the toxic gas emitted by vehicles, power plants, and industrial facilities has almost gone back to normal levels for this time of year.

Nitrogen dioxide can form acid rain higher in the atmosphere, but near the ground it can turn into a hazy layer of ozone that makes air unhealthy to breathe.
